A culture can affect Economics in various ways. One way is how people take care of their health. Another is where people work and the types of jobs they have. Eating out or cooking their own food at home can affect economics. Another affect culture can have on economics is the cultural events and traditions such as weddings or coming of age type parties.
Labor is work done for wages. Labor Economics is the study of the economics surrounding labor. Researchers may study what choices affect the decisions concerning labor.

Health economics is the studying of health as a whole and behaviors that affect our health. Efficiency in programs, effectiveness at getting the results desired, these are something's that concern this branch of economics.
When scholars discuss economics they talk about how to understand demand and supply. They also assess how businesses affect the economy.
